The Islamabad High Court has prohibited unauthorized protests and gatherings during the Shanghai Cooperation Organisation (SCO) Summit in Islamabad from October 15-16. The court has directed the administration to designate a specific area for protests and emphasized that the right to assembly and movement is subject to reasonable restrictions.
